Kibworth Hall is a Grade II listed building in the Harborough local planning authority area, England. First listed on 21 July 1951. Hospital, former country house.

Description
Kibworth Hall is a hospital that was originally built as a country house around 1825. It is constructed of buff-brown brick with a plinth, stone dressings, and an ashlar parapet that features battlements in some areas. The roof is hipped and covered with Welsh slate, and there are several buff-brown brick ridge stacks. A moulded stone cornice runs along the top of the building.
The structure has two storeys and features a total of seven sash windows and blind windows. On the first floor, from the left, there are two 6/6 sash windows, followed by a 4/4 sash, a 6/6 sash, a 4/4 sash in a central two-storey canted projection, and two blind windows to the right. The ground floor includes two 6/6 sash windows, a 4/4 sash, a two-leaved four-panelled door with a wooden panel above, which is accessed by two stone steps, another 4/4 sash, a blind window, and a 6/6 sash. All windows have stone lintels and sills, with moulded Tudor hood moulds above them.
The garden front on the right side has two storeys with four 6/6 sash windows, and a two-leaved part-glazed door with an overlight located slightly to the left of the center. The left end of the building features additional 6/6 sash windows and another two-leaved part-glazed door. Inside, there is a staircase with a wrought-iron balustrade and two Corinthian columns in the first-floor corridor, along with six-panelled doors and simple early 19th-century fireplaces. A two-storey wing at the rear, which is partly from the 20th century, is not considered to be of special interest.
